Transaction 627217743fe7ffc864b6dd8680f9077370ccb633f58ea9565473506b8de49efd

1 Input
2 Outputs
  • 627217743fe7ffc864b6dd8680f9077370ccb633f58ea9565473506b8de49efd:0
  • value  5265676
    address  142iRASaKKxoJCXNCjSQQk4Lsu1v4xDn2L
  • 627217743fe7ffc864b6dd8680f9077370ccb633f58ea9565473506b8de49efd:1
  • value  3415255
    address  1E47dcCfyWufsm6hNnW44Q7sxGyXSPbUTe